[0022] (1) Wastewater collection tank, aerated and stirred; the continuously aerated wastewater is pumped to the reaction tank by the wastewater lifting pump;
[0023] (2) Demulsification pretreatment: According to the pH of the wastewater, the online pH meter in the reaction pool adjusts the pH of the wastewater by using a pH regulator to adjust the pH of the wastewater to 3-4. Add ferrous sulfate solution and aerate and stir for 1 hour , adjust the pH to 7.5-8.5, and then add PAM for solid-liquid separation to accelerate the settling of flocs after demulsification. Mud thickening tank; the upper liquid is pumped to the flocculation tank according to the adjustable pump, and the sediment floc at the bottom is pumped to the sludge thickening tank;
